site stats

React usestate update array of objects

WebFeb 7, 2024 · Implementing an object as a state variable with useState Hook. There are two things you need to keep in mind about updates when using objects: The importance of immutability; And the fact that the setter … WebApr 10, 2024 · How to Insert API Data Object’s Values into Array State in React. Step 1: Install React Project. Step 2: Install Required Dependencies. Step 3: Create Functional …

Using React useState with an object - LogRocket Blog

WebMar 1, 2024 · useState with Array. 列表示例; useState 总结; 本系列将讲述 React Hooks 的使用方法,从 useState 开始,将包含如下内容: useState; useEffect; useContext; useReducer; useCallback; useMemo; useRef; custom hooks; 掌握 React Hooks api 将更好的帮助你在工作中使用,对 React 的掌握更上一层楼。 WebTo trigger a render you can just create a new array. Instead of using .push, you could use the spread operator like setYourState(prev => [ ...prev, newItem ]).. It sounds like your on the right track otherwise. You can the use emailJobs as a dependency in your useEffect().Just make sure your effect won't break if API calls return out of order by returning a cleanup … describe the hardy-weinberg principle https://jpmfa.com

React Hooks: useState. Hooks are JavaScript functions used in

WebReact State Array of Objects - YouTube 0:00 / 19:53 • Intro React State Array of Objects Sam Meech-Ward 13.9K subscribers Subscribe 212 7.3K views 5 months ago React.js Learn how to... When the state is updated, it is utterly overwritten. What if your state is an object with multiple properties but you only want to change the value of … See more You’ve learned how to properly update objects and arrays in the state when using the useStatehook. This knowledge is essential and shouldn’t be forgotten. If you’d like to explore more new and interesting stuff about … See more WebNov 10, 2024 · Update an array of objects state in React Array Object is an array containing elements, allowing access to the methods of the object inside it to meet different data processing requirements when the array only has the sole effect of … chrystal evans hurst teachable

How to work with Arrays in ReactJS useState. - DEV …

Category:React Hooks 系列之1 useState - zhangheng12345.github.io

Tags:React usestate update array of objects

React usestate update array of objects

Using React useState with an object - LogRocket Blog

WebSep 15, 2024 · I need to check the following condition Before updating the hook: Need to first check if the id exists in the array or not if the id exists, then need to update/add the … WebTo trigger a render you can just create a new array. Instead of using .push, you could use the spread operator like setYourState(prev => [ ...prev, newItem ]).. It sounds like your on the …

React usestate update array of objects

Did you know?

Web我试图使我的代码更简洁,因此从单独的 useState 挂钩中删除了所有这些并将它们合并为一个。 但是我现在正在尝试根据切换开关 state 更新对象的可见属性。我已经尝试查看关于不可变 state 的不同答案 通过 object 等进行映射。但这让我更加困惑。 我在 function 和 stat

WebApr 9, 2024 · Hi, Usually we use Array, object to display data and we use State to store it, sometimes we need to perform operation to array like removing a element or adding a element like example given below ... Webimport React, {useState} from 'react' useState is a named export destructured from the React library, hence why it’s wrapped in curly braces. When we move on to other hooks, …

WebJun 10, 2024 · I used useState to create a state which is an array of object. I used the either function below to update state: const onChangeData = (key, value, id) => { state.forEach((a, i) => { if (a.id === id) { state.splice(i, 1, { ... a, [key]: value }); } }); setState(state); }; WebMay 20, 2024 · react useState update object in array of objects Comment 0 xxxxxxxxxx 1 this.setState( {items: this.state.items.map(x => x.id === someId ? {...x, attr:'val'} : x)}); Popularity 9/10 Helpfulness 2/10 Source: stackoverflow.com Contributed on May 20 2024 Delightful Dove 23 Answers Avg Quality 4/10

WebApr 9, 2024 · Hi, Usually we use Array, object to display data and we use State to store it, sometimes we need to perform operation to array like removing a element or adding a …

WebJan 31, 2024 · What is a useState () Hook. useState () hook in react allows you to add state to functional components. It returns an array consisting of two elements: the current state and a function to update it. The first time the component is rendered, the initial state is passed as the argument to useState. chrystale wilson groceryWebDec 8, 2024 · Updating an item’s state in a React object To understand how to manage an object’s state, we must update an item’s state within the object. In the following code sample, we’ll create a state object, shopCart, and its setter, setShopCart. shopCart then carries the object’s current state while setShopCart updates the state value of shopCart: chrystale wilson heightWebApr 11, 2024 · useState: is a built-in React Hook that allows you to add state to a functional component. It takes an initial value as an argument and returns an array with two elements: the current state,... chrystale wilson birthdayWeb我試圖使我的代碼更簡潔,因此從單獨的 useState 掛鈎中刪除了所有這些並將它們合並為一個。 但是我現在正在嘗試根據切換開關 state 更新對象的可見屬性。我已經嘗試查看關於不可變 state 的不同答案/通過 object 等進行映射。但這讓我更加困惑。 describe the harlem renaissanceWebFeb 27, 2024 · React developers often have to copy the existing state object, make the necessary changes to the copy, call the setState () method, and provide the copy as an argument. Update Array State Values in React There is no limitation on the type of value for state properties. It can be anything: a string, number, object, or even array. chrystale wilson moviesWebMay 4, 2024 · This is a cheat sheet on how to do add, remove, and update items in an array or object within the context of managing React state. Arrays const [todos, setTodos] = … chrystale wilson husbandWebDec 16, 2024 · In this article, we will see how to modify the objects stored using the useState hook. Project Setup Create a react project using the following command: 1npx create-react-app react-usestate-object Updating the state object Let's create 2 fields with firstName and lastName: App.jsx 1import { useState } from "react" 2 3function App() { chrystale wilson instagram